摘要:介紹了一種正弦波的峰值檢測方法,先用正弦波產生一個控制信號,再用此信號控制采樣保持器采樣。這種方法確保了檢測的同步,有抗干擾性強,檢測迅速準確的特點。
關鍵詞:峰值檢測;正弦波
Abstract: This paper introduces a new method of peak value measurement. First, users produce a control signal according to the input sin wave, and then the signal is used to control the sampling holder. This method ensure the synchronization of measurement, and has the characteristics of strong anti-jamming and prompt detection.
Key words: Peak value measurement; Sin wave
1 前言
在檢測控制系統中,經常要檢測信號的大小,然后把檢測結果與設定信號進行比較產生控制信號,再通過反饋電路來調節控制系統。對于這種控制系統,在交流50Hz供電的情況下,常用的是先求得檢測信號的平均值,用平均值與設定值進行比較。但使用平均值進行比較,掩蓋了被檢測信號的突然脈沖,從而可能引起控制系統的失靈及不穩定。為了提高檢測準確性,需要同時檢測波的波峰和波谷,在本文中,采用一種新的方法來實現這一功能。
2 檢測模型
這種方法里,先對輸入正弦波進行求絕對值運算。絕對值電路輸出的信號一路進行帶通濾波(這里通過的是100Hz的波),另一路進入采樣保持器的輸入端。帶通濾波器輸出的電壓信號進入一個90度的移相電路,移相電路的輸出信號進入過零比較電路,產生方波,方波信號進入單穩電路,在方波信號的上升沿產生單穩觸發,此觸發信號用來控制前面所講的采樣保持器對絕對值電路輸出信號進行采樣。電路模塊框圖如圖1所示。
圖1 電路模塊圖
假定輸入為起始點為零的正弦波,則正弦波經過電路各環節后的波形如圖2所示。
圖2 各個環節輸出波形
在圖2中,采樣保持器的輸出近似為一條直線。因為采樣的是絕對值電路輸出的波峰,而測試電路的信號發生儀的輸入正弦波是穩定的,峰值不變,所以采樣保持器的輸出就是一條直線。在圖2中,可以清晰地看出各環節輸出信號的位相關系。絕對值電路把輸入的50Hz正弦波的負電壓變成正的,正電壓不變;然后取此輸出信號的基波,得到一個100Hz的正弦波;此正弦波先移相90度,再進入過零比較器產生一個方波;此方波輸入單穩電路在方波的上升沿時產生一個高電位脈沖;此脈沖控制采樣保持器采樣,在單穩輸出為低電平時(即在非暫穩態)采樣保持器保持采樣的信號。
在本設計中,絕對值電路的輸出信號一方面產生控制信號,一方面提供被采樣信號。所以這個電路可以避免時鐘電路的應用,也避免因為不同步造成采樣的偏差。
3 電路實現
絕對值電路是常用的,這里不再細述。帶通濾波和相移電路都采用了運算放大器,是為了在濾波和相移的同時,使輸入輸出信號的增益為1,由于都為慣用電路,這里也不細述。單穩觸發電路采用的是74LS123,B端輸入信號,A端接地,上升沿觸發,暫穩態時間常數為絕對值輸出周期的1%~2%;過零比較器采用的是National Semiconductor公司的LM311,由于過零比較器LM311在輸入為正弦波的時候,它的輸出方波在下跳和上升沿會產生振蕩,這種振蕩會引起74LS123誤觸發,所以在LM311的輸出端要對地接一個穩壓管和一個10nF的電容以消除這種振蕩,具體電路如圖3所示。
在圖3中,R的值為5.1kΩ;C2的值為10nF,它是起消除振蕩用的;圖中的穩壓管采用2.7V的;C1為5000pF,R1為10kΩ,用這兩個元件控制單穩觸發器74LS123的暫穩態時間。Vi是輸入信號,Q是輸出信號。
圖3 電路圖
4 結語
以這種思路設計的峰值檢測電路首先用自身的波形產生控制信號,再用這個控制信號來控制采樣峰值,所以它可以有效地消除干擾,并且實現檢測的同步。在實際應用中,以這種思路設計的電路板成功地實現了所需要的功能,并把這個電路模塊放在整個系統中,改善了原有系統的性能。這種峰值檢測方法可用于儀器儀表中的峰值檢測功能。
參考文獻:
[1] [捷]依日.多斯達爾. 運算放大器[M],中國計量出版社.
[2] 顧海洲,馬雙武. PCB電磁兼容技術-設計實踐[M],清華大學出版社.
[3] 王鴻麟等編著. 現代通信電源[M],北京:人民郵電出版社, 1987.
[4] 趙長安主編. 控制系統設計手冊[M],北京:國防工業出版社,1991.